#f4f177 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f4f177 is composed of 95.7% red, 94.5%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.2% magenta, 51.2%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 58.6 degrees, a saturation of 85% and a lightness of 71.2%. #f4f177 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ffee with #e9e300. Closest websafe color is: #ffff66.

#f4f177 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f4f177 has RGB values of R:244, G:241,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0.51,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16052599.

Shades and Tints of #f4f177
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090901 is the darkest color, while #fefef6 is the lightest one.
